In order to fully utilize the scarce spectrum resources, with the development of cognitive radio technologies, dynamic spectrum sharing becomes a promising approach to increase the efficiency of spectrum usage. Game theoretical dynamic spectrum sharing has been extensively studied for more flexible, efficient, and fair spectrum usage through analyzing the intelligent behaviors of network users equipped with cognitive radio devices. This article provides a game theoretical overview of dynamic spectrum sharing from several aspects: analysis of network users' behaviors, efficient dynamic distributed design, and optimality analysis
